On Tue, Aug 3, 2010 at 10:11 PM, Amr Ali amr.ali...@gmail.com wrote:

 libip6t_recent.so is missing  which renders the recent
 match unusable with ip6tables.

I don't recall libip6t_recent.so ever existing. IPv6 support was
added well after the shift to libxt_*.so and libxt_recent.so is
included.
